Pura Balai Population - Jaunpur, Uttar Pradesh
Pura Balai is a medium size village located in Badlapur Tehsil of Jaunpur district, Uttar Pradesh with total 151 families residing. The Pura Balai village has population of 957 of which 467 are males while 490 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Pura Balai village population of children with age 0-6 is 150 which makes up 15.67 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Pura Balai village is 1049 which is higher than Uttar Pradesh state average of 912. Child Sex Ratio for the Pura Balai as per census is 1000, higher than Uttar Pradesh average of 902.
Pura Balai village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ttar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Pura Balai village was 72.86 % compared to 67.68 % of Uttar Pradesh. In Pura Balai Male literacy stands at 85.97 % while female literacy rate was 60.48 %.
